Camaná is a province of Arequipa.

It is surrounded by
three provinces, called Islay, Condesuyos and Caylloma. It
has the ocean that surrounds it to the south. The
population is around 58.952.
Camaná has sunny, hot summers. It has cloudy, cold
winters. In the past, the main production was sugar cane.
Today, the province is better known for the production the
rice, its culture and its shrimp-based gastronomy.
The main things to see and do in Camaná is the caves, the
Pucchun lagoons, the thousand leaves hill, the little
beaches circuit and the Inca viewpoint.
Do not forget the boulevard in the center of the city and
go shopping to try their traditional alfajores and bollos.
